The modern, industrial societies created by the Industrial Revolution have come at some cost. The disposition of work became worse for many family, and industrialization placed great pressures on traditional family structures as work moved outside the home. The economic and social distances between groups inwardly industrial societies are often very far-reaching, as is the disparity between rich industrial nations and poorer neighboring countries. The natural environment have also suffered from the effects of the Industrial Revolution. Pollution, deforestation, and the destruction of animal and plant habitats continue to increase as industrialization spreads.
Perhaps the greatest benefits of industrialization are increased fabric well-being and improved healthcare for many relations in industrial societies. Modern industrial life also provides a constantly varying flood of new goods and services, giving consumers more choices. With both its distrustful aspects and its benefits, the Industrial Revolution has been one of the most influential and full movements in human history.
In 2003, Machinery accounted for 6.6 percent of the value added by making. Industrial machinery includes engines, farm equipment, various kind of construction machinery, computers, and refrigeration equipment.
Factories in the United States build millions of computers, and the United States occupies second place contained by the world in the production of electronic components (semiconductors, microprocessors, and computer equipment). Electronic equipment accounted for 10.5 percent of the yearly helpfulness added by manufacturing, and it was one of the fastest growing trade sectors during the 1990s; production of electronics and electric equipment increased by 77 percent from 1987 to 1994. High-technology research and production facilities own developed in the Silicon Valley of California, south of San Francisco; the area surrounding Boston; the Research Triangle of Raleigh, Chapel Hill, and Durham within North Carolina; and the area around Austin, Texas. In addition, the United States have world leadership in the nouns and production of computer software. Leading software producers are located in areas around Seattle, Washington; Boston, Massachusetts; and San Francisco, California.
Food processing accounted for about 10.2 percent of the overall annual pro added by manufacturing. Food processing is an important industry surrounded by several states noted for the production of food crops and livestock, or both. California has a large fruit- and vegetable-processing industry. Meat-packing is significant to agriculture in Illinois and dairy processing is a large industry surrounded by Wisconsin.
Transportation equipment includes passenger cars, trucks, airplanes, space vehicles, ships and boats, and railroad equipment. This category accounted for 10.1 percent of the yearly helpfulness added by manufacturing. Michigan, with its huge automobile industry, is a influential producer of transportation equipment.
The manufacture of fabricated metal and primary metal is concentrated in the nation’s industrial core region. Iron ore from the Lake Superior district, plus that import from Canada and other countries, and Appalachian coal are the basis for a large iron and steel industry. Pennsylvania, Ohio, Indiana, Illinois, and Michigan are ascendant states in the value of primary metal output. The fabricated metal industry, which includes the make of cans and other containers, hardware, and metal forgings and stampings, is important contained by the same states. The primary metals industry of these states provides the basic unprepared materials, especially steel, that are used in making metal products.
Printing and publishing is a widespread industry, beside newspapers published throughout the country. New York, with its book-publishing industry, is the foremost state, but California, Illinois, and Pennsylvania also have sizable printing and publishing industries.
The manufacture of dissertation products is important in several states, outstandingly those with large timber resources, especially softwood trees used to construct most paper. The manufacture of weekly and paperboard contributes significantly to the economies of Wisconsin, Alabama, Georgia, Washington, New York, Maine, and Pennsylvania.
Other major U.S. manufacture include textiles, clothing, precision instruments, lumber, furniture, tobacco products, leather goods, and stone, clay, and chalice items.
